A reckless fan caused dozens of participants to fall on the first day of the 108th Tour de France, Saturday, 45 km from the finish line.

Videos circulated showed the cheerleader raising a cheering board on the side of the circumnavigation road, which, according to journalists, was carrying a message to her grandparents in front of the cameras, until German cyclist Tony Martin crashed into her.

As a result of this collision, the riders piled up on both sides of the road, especially after Martin lost his balance and fell off the bike, affecting the path of all the riders behind him and causing them to fall as well.

In the context, the French cyclist Julian Alaphilippe was not affected by the accident, as he overcame the place of the collective collision early, and was able to finish the race as a leader.
